Make a gatekeeper.
It’s very likely the simplest way to get your children to eat healthy is to remove the less-healthy options. Take control on what meals and snack options are in your home. If a child is hungry they’ll eat it whenever there isn’t an alternative. Have you ever heard of a kid starving to death as his parents wouldn’t feed him potato chips?
Keep healthy meals in sight.
As for those less-than-good-for-you foods, maintain them high cabinets and from your kid’s reach. Organize your fridge and cabinets to ensure healthy foods will be the first foods which you see. In the event you decide to have some unhealthy options in the house keep them from sight and you and your kids will be much less inclined to choose them as an option.
Make healthy meals convenient.
Wholesome foods, especially fruits and vegetables need little preparation which is great for your’starving' child and you. You may be surprised at how many more fruits and vegetables that your kid will eat only by using them visible and easy to grab.

The ingredients needed to cook Sweet and Spicy Tsukune Kombu Maki Rolls:
- Take 8 slice 8 cm long Kombu
- Take Chicken Tsukune
- You need 200 grams Minced chicken
- Get 1/4 Onion
- You need 1/2 of each Bell peppers (red, yellow and green)
- You need 2 tbsp Grated ginger
- Prepare 2 tbsp Katakuriko
- Provide 1 Egg yolk
- Get 1 tbsp Soy sauce
- Prepare 1 tbsp Raw cane sugar (or normal sugar)
- Prepare For the sauce
- Get 100 ml Water
- Get 2 tbsp Soy sauce
- Provide 2 tbsp Mirin
- Get 1 tbsp Sake
- Use 1 tbsp Raw cane sugar (or normal sugar)
Instructions to make Sweet and Spicy Tsukune Kombu Maki Rolls:
- Cut the rehydrated kombu into about 8 cm length, preparing 8 slices in this manner. Finely chop the selection of vegetables for the tsukune.
- Place all of the ingredients for the tsukune into a bowl, and mix until the mixture clumps together.
- Lay out one slice of kombu on top of some plastic wrap, and spread out the chicken mixture on top. Roll up like a sushi roll, and wrap tightly in plastic wrap.
- Line on a microwave-safe container and microwave (at 700W) for 3 minutes. The photo shows the kombu maki rolls after microwaving! The kombu and tsukune are tightly stuck together.
- Place the broth ingredients into a pot, and give it a quick stir. Add in the kombu maki rolls from Step 5, and cook on high.
- After bringing to a boil, turn the heat down to low-medium, cover with a drop lid, and boil for 10 minutes.
- Remove the kombu maki rolls momentarily, turn up to high heat, and boil down the broth until thickened. Return the kombu maki rolls to the pot, roll around the pot until coated all over, and turn off the heat.
- Cut into easy-to-eat portion sizes, and stick with toothpicks. Drizzle a little of the broth on top , and it is done.
